What are some characteristics of effective communication?

The choice highlighting clarity, conciseness, and active listening is essential for effective communication because these characteristics ensure that the message being conveyed is easily understood and appropriately received by the audience. Clarity involves expressing ideas in a straightforward manner, avoiding ambiguity and confusion, which helps recipients grasp the key points without misunderstanding. Conciseness means delivering information in a succinct way, removing unnecessary words or filler that can detract from the main message and engage the audience more deeply. Active listening is crucial because it fosters a two-way dialogue where feedback is valued, allowing for adjustments in communication based on the listener's responses and demonstrating respect for their input. Together, these traits enhance understanding and collaboration in any communication scenario.
